JOHANNESBURG - The brutal murder of Olorato Mongale, a postgraduate student at Wits University has once again cast a harsh spotlight on the scourge of gender-based violence reigniting national outrage and grief.

Mongale was last seen on Sunday in the company of a man she had recently met.

Tragically, her lifeless body was later discovered in Lombardy West.  

Her death is yet another grim reminder of the ongoing crisis of gender-based violence and femicide that continues to plague our country.
